New Delhi, April 14 -- Following the loss against the five-time champions Mumbai Indians (MI) in the Indian Premier League (IPL), Delhi Capitals (DC) equalled the record of losing most matches at home venue along with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) in the history of the cash-rich league.

A memorable 89-run knock by Karun Nair on his Indian Premier League (IPL) comeback went in vain as an unbelievable batting collapse towards the end, which included a hat-trick of run outs, cost Delhi Capitals (DC) a win against Mumbai Indians (MI) in their first game of the season at Delhi's Arun Jaitley Stadium on Sunday by 12 runs.

With this win, DC's four-match winning streak was broken, and they are in second place. MI has moved to seventh place ...
